随着数字货币和区块链技术的迅猛发展,金融行业迎来了前所未有的变革。然而,这一新兴领域也为洗钱等非法金融活动提供了新的渠道。为应对这一挑战,区块链技术在反洗钱(AML,Anti-Money Laundering)合规中的应用逐渐受到重视。本文将详细探讨区块链技术在反洗钱合规中的实践案例及其面临的挑战。
区块链的分布式账本特性使得每一笔交易都被公开记录且不可篡改,这为追踪非法资金流动提供了可能。通过链上数据分析,监管机构能够追踪到资金的来源、去向以及路径,有效打击洗钱行为。例如,某些区块链分析工具能够自动检测异常交易模式,帮助执法机构锁定可疑账户。
智能合约作为区块链上的自动化执行程序,其在金融交易中的应用日益广泛。通过编写特定的审计规则,可以对智能合约进行实时监控,确保其交易符合反洗钱法规要求。例如,设置交易限额、来源验证等条件,一旦触发即自动报警,有效预防洗钱风险。
区块链技术能够增强金融系统的透明度,减少信息不对称,从而提升交易各方的信任度。在反洗钱领域,透明的交易记录有助于监管机构更好地了解市场动态,及时发现并干预可疑交易,同时也有助于提升公众对金融体系的信心。
虽然区块链的公开性有助于追踪非法交易,但同时也引发了数据隐私保护的担忧。为此,可以采用零知识证明等隐私保护技术,在保护用户隐私的同时,允许监管机构在必要时访问相关信息。
区块链技术使得跨境交易更加便捷,但也给跨国监管带来了挑战。各国监管机构需加强合作,建立统一的监管标准和信息共享机制,以确保跨境交易的合法性和安全性。
目前,区块链技术在反洗钱合规方面的应用仍处于初级阶段,技术成熟度有待提高。同时,高昂的技术开发和维护成本也是制约其广泛应用的重要因素。因此,需要加大研发投入,推动技术创新,降低成本,提高应用效率。
以下是一个简单的Python代码示例,用于从区块链上获取交易数据并进行初步分析:
import requests
# 假设有一个API可以提供区块链交易数据
api_url = "https://api.example.com/transactions"
# 发送HTTP GET请求获取交易数据
response = requests.get(api_url)
transactions = response.json()
# 对交易数据进行初步分析,检测异常交易
for tx in transactions:
if tx['amount'] > 1000000: # 假设大于100万为异常交易
print(f"可疑交易检测到:{tx}")
通过持续的技术创新和监管合作,区块链技术有望在反洗钱合规领域发挥更大的作用,为金融行业的健康发展提供有力保障。